Basic facts about this digital color

The digital color #7F472B is classified in the Register under the Orange Color Family, with Moderate Saturation and Neutral brightness. In numbers: rgb(127, 71, 43) (49.8% red, 27.8% green, 16.9% blue), or CMYK 0 / 22 / 33 / 50 for print. Curious how these numbers work? Read our RGB color codes guide.

The color #7F472B reads as a confidently colored amber-leaning orange and holds a balanced mid-tone. Expect to see shades like this in understated, calm designs that favor harmony over drama. In The Official Register of Color Names it is practically indistinguishable from Korma (#804E2C). Its next-closest registered neighbors are Waiwherowhero (#86492C) and Golden Grey Bamboo (#7D4E2D).

The recipe behind #7F472B is rgb(127, 71, 43), with red as the dominant ingredient. If you plan to put text on a #7F472B background, choose white — the contrast ratio is 7.4:1 (passing WCAG AAA), while black manages only 2.8:1. #7F472B color harmonies

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.

Complementary

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.

Complementary color schemes

Split complementary

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.

Split complementary color scheme

Analogous

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.

Analogous color scheme

Triadic

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.

Triadic color scheme

Tetradic

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.

Tetradic color scheme

Square

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.
